Аннотация
This paper considers models and languages of parallel processes that make it possible to adequately describe the properties and relationships among real processes both at the level of events and in real time. The proposed models and languages are shown to provide more flexibility in the description of parallelism compared to similar well-known models and languages. We also discuss the practical application of models and languages for parallel processes to design high-level concurrent programming languages, as well as distributed computing and control systems.
